Heart Rate Variability Biofeedback, Self-Regulation, and Severe Brain Injury – HeartMath Institute

This article describes a study using heart rate variability (HRV) biofeedback to treat emotional dysregulation in 13 individuals with severe chronic brain injury. Measures included HRV indices, tests of attention and problem solving, and informant reports of behavioral regulation. Results demonstrated that individuals with severe brain injury were able to learn HRV biofeedback and increase coherence…

Where Published: Biofeedback Association for Applied Psychophysiology & Biofeedback Spring 2015, Volume 43, Issue 1, pp. 6–14, www.aapb.org.

Authors: Sonya Kim, Ph.D., CRC; Joseph F. Rath, Ph.D.; Rollin McCraty, Ph.D.; Vance Zemon, Ph.D.; Marie M. Cavallo, Ph.D.; Frederick W. Foley, Ph.D.
